阿里对象存储oss,深入解析阿里对象存储OSS,技术原理、应用场景及实践指南
- 综合资讯
- 2024-11-01 06:15:16
- 2

阿里对象存储OSS技术原理深入剖析,涵盖应用场景与实践指南,全面解读如何高效利用OSS服务。...
阿里对象存储OSS技术原理深入剖析,涵盖应用场景与实践指南,全面解读如何高效利用OSS服务。
随着互联网的快速发展,数据量呈爆炸式增长,传统的存储方式已无法满足日益增长的数据存储需求,阿里云对象存储oss作为一种新兴的云存储服务,凭借其高性能、高可靠性和易用性等特点,成为了众多企业和个人用户的首选,本文将深入解析阿里对象存储OSS的技术原理、应用场景及实践指南,帮助读者全面了解并掌握这一云存储利器。
阿里对象存储OSS简介
阿里云对象存储OSS(Object Storage Service)是一款基于云计算的分布式存储服务,用户可以将各种类型的数据(如图片、视频、文档等)存储在OSS上,并通过HTTP/HTTPS协议进行访问,OSS具有以下特点:
1、高性能:采用分布式存储架构,支持海量数据存储,具备高并发、低延迟的访问性能。
2、高可靠:基于多副本冗余存储机制,保障数据安全可靠。
3、易用性:提供丰富的API接口,支持多种编程语言,方便用户快速接入。
4、成本效益:按需付费,降低企业存储成本。
5、全球化:遍布全球的节点,支持全球范围内的数据访问。
阿里对象存储OSS技术原理
1、分布式存储架构
阿里对象存储OSS采用分布式存储架构,将数据分散存储在多个物理节点上,以提高数据访问性能和可靠性,分布式存储架构具有以下优点:
(1)高可用性:当某个节点发生故障时,其他节点可以继续提供服务,保障系统稳定运行。
(2)高性能:通过数据负载均衡,实现数据访问的高并发和低延迟。
(3)可扩展性:随着数据量的增长,可以轻松增加物理节点,提高系统容量。
2、多副本冗余存储
为了保障数据安全,阿里对象存储OSS采用多副本冗余存储机制,每个数据对象会存储在多个物理节点上,当其中一个节点发生故障时,其他节点可以提供相同的数据,确保数据不丢失。
3、数据加密
阿里对象存储OSS支持数据加密功能,用户可以选择对存储数据进行加密,保障数据安全。
4、高级特性
(1)版本控制:支持对象版本控制,方便用户进行数据回滚和备份。
(2)跨地域复制:支持跨地域复制,实现数据的备份和灾备。
(3)生命周期管理:支持对象生命周期管理,自动执行数据归档、删除等操作。
阿里对象存储OSS应用场景
1、图片和视频存储
图片和视频是互联网应用中最常见的类型,阿里对象存储OSS可以轻松存储海量图片和视频,满足各类应用场景需求。
2、文档存储
企业内部文档、用户上传的文档等都可以存储在阿里对象存储OSS上,方便用户进行访问和管理。
3、数据备份和灾备
通过跨地域复制功能,可以将关键数据备份到其他地域,实现数据的灾备。
4、应用数据存储
各类应用产生的数据,如日志、缓存等,都可以存储在阿里对象存储OSS上,降低存储成本。
5、云上文件共享
阿里对象存储OSS支持公网访问,可以方便地实现云上文件共享。
阿里对象存储OSS实践指南
1、创建存储空间
登录阿里云控制台,进入对象存储OSS控制台,创建一个新的存储空间(Bucket)。
2、上传数据
通过OSS提供的SDK或API,将数据上传到存储空间中。
3、访问数据
通过HTTP/HTTPS协议,访问存储在OSS中的数据。
4、安全管理
为存储空间设置访问策略,控制数据访问权限。
5、跨地域复制
配置跨地域复制规则,实现数据的备份和灾备。
阿里对象存储OSS作为一款高性能、高可靠的云存储服务,在众多应用场景中发挥着重要作用,本文从技术原理、应用场景和实践指南等方面对阿里对象存储OSS进行了深入解析,希望对读者有所帮助,在实际应用中,用户可以根据自身需求,灵活运用OSS提供的功能,实现数据存储和管理的最佳效果。
本文链接:https://zhitaoyun.cn/479180.html
发表评论